Carrefour opens store in Dubai Marina
Dubai, April 23, 2012
Carrefour, the world’s second largest retailer, operated in the region through a joint venture with Majid Al Futtaim Group, recently opened its new store at Marina Silverine near the Dubai Marina Mall.
The supermarket is the 20th Carrefour Market to open in the UAE and the second in the Dubai Marina, following the outlet at Marina Crown transformation from a Carrefour Express to the new-look Carrefour Market last year.
In the summer of 2011, Carrefour MAF began a rebranding and expansion programme with 17 Carrefour Express stores across the UAE becoming Carrefour Market supermarkets, highlighting the range of quality, freshness and a focus on low prices, convenience, a wider choice and improved customer service.
“The Dubai Marina is continuing to expand and we see this as the ideal time to grow to develop our internationally-renowned brand further,” said Franck Rouquet, vice president Carrefour Supermarkets in the UAE, Qatar, Oman and Kuwait.
“With our focus on fresh, high-quality produce delivered daily to the supermarket shelves, we are able to provide those residents with a convenient, vale for money, daily or weekly shopping destination,” he added. – TradeArabia News Service
